Schlereth: Those calling on Broncos to promote Chad Kelly, ‘relax’

Sep 25, 2018, 11:18 AM

After three weeks, five interceptions, two close wins at home, and a road loss on Sunday, some in Broncos Country have called for Denver to replace quarterback Case Keenum with Chad Kelly.

But, on Tuesday, “Schlereth and Evans” co-hosts Mark Schlereth and Mike Evans called the notion misguided, that it’s a kneejerk reaction early in the Broncos 2018 season.

“For those who are calling for Chad Kelly, understand what you’re asking for. Because if you’re asking for Chad Kelly, you’re turning the page on this season,” Evans said. “You’re already looking ahead then to 2020 and beyond. That’s what you’re doing.”

Schlereth said he understands the excitement surrounding Kelly, that his uncle is Hall of Famer Jim Kelly, he was a gunslinger in college, and he showed out during the preseason.

But Schlereth cautioned fans to remember that was similarly the case for Keenum coming out of college as well.

“He set records in Houston. He’s slinging it all around the ballpark. He had more yards than anybody who’s ever played the game. Yadda yadda yadda,” Schlereth said. “Then he went on six-year journeyman duty before he finally got his break after years of competing, after years of backing up, after years of learning football.”

So, instead of rooting for the Broncos to put in Kelly, which means looking more toward the 2020 season instead of 2018, “embrace” Keenum and “hope that the rest of this offense continues to develop.”

“Just relax for a minute. Relax as this offense continues to develop,” Schlereth said. “And I get it. If it doesn’t work out, you can give me the ‘I told you so.’ All I’m saying is calm down. Let it play out.

“Let this kid in Keenum continue to develop in an offense that is brand new for all 11 starters. Not just him, but all 11 starters. I’m just saying, wait a minute because it’s going to take some time.”
